Bsava Of Canine And Feline Radiography And Radiology A Foundation Bsava British Small Animal Veterinary Association BSAVA Manual of Canine and Feline Radiography and Radiology A Foundation Radiography remains a cornerstone of veterinary diagnostic imaging providing invaluable insights into the skeletal soft tissue and organ systems of our canine and feline patients The BSAVA Manual of Canine and Feline Radiography and Radiology A Foundation published by the British Small Animal Veterinary Association BSAVA serves as an essential resource for veterinary professionals offering a comprehensive yet accessible guide to the principles techniques and interpretation of radiographic images Structure and Content This manual is meticulously structured to provide a clear and logical learning path progressing from fundamental concepts to advanced applications The key sections include 1 Principles of Radiography Radiation Physics and Safety This section delves into the fundamental principles of xray production radiation safety protocols and the use of protective measures for both personnel and patients Radiographic Techniques This chapter covers essential radiographic techniques including positioning beam centering and exposure factors It emphasizes the importance of optimal image quality for accurate diagnosis Radiographic Equipment The manual provides a detailed overview of different types of radiographic equipment including traditional filmbased systems digital imaging systems and portable units 2 Radiographic Anatomy Skeletal Anatomy This section presents a comprehensive guide to the anatomy of the canine and feline skeletal system focusing on the radiographic appearance of each bone Clear illustrations and detailed descriptions aid in accurate image interpretation 2 Soft Tissue Anatomy This section explores the radiographic appearance of various soft tissues including organs muscles and vascular structures Emphasis is placed on identifying normal structures and recognizing abnormalities 3 Radiographic Interpretation Radiographic Pathology This chapter provides a systematic approach to interpreting radiographs focusing on common radiographic pathologies encountered in canine and feline patients It covers a wide range of conditions including fractures joint diseases neoplasia and infections Case Studies The manual presents a series of illustrative case studies showcasing realworld applications of radiographic interpretation Each case study includes detailed radiographic images diagnostic findings and management strategies 4 Advanced Techniques Contrast Radiography This section explores various contrast radiography techniques including barium studies myelography and arthrography It describes the principles indications and interpretations of these procedures Fluoroscopy The manual provides an overview of fluoroscopy its applications and the advantages and limitations of this dynamic imaging modality Digital Radiography This section explores the advantages and limitations of digital radiography focusing on image processing archiving and the use of specialized software for image enhancement 5 Practical Applications Radiographic Procedures This section provides stepbystep guidance on performing common radiographic procedures including positioning exposure techniques and image acquisition It also includes tips for optimizing patient comfort and minimizing stress Radiographic Interpretation in Specific Systems The manual delves into the radiographic interpretation of specific anatomical systems including the thorax abdomen
